Tumor Take Rate Optimization for Colorectal Carcinoma Patient-Derived Xenograft Models
Background. For development of individualized treatment on a routine basis, transfer of patients' tumor tissue in a xenograft model (i.e., generation of patient-derived xenografts (PDX)) is desirable for molecular, biochemical, or functional analyses.
